I bought an HP M252dw Color Laserjet supporting WiFi and AirPrint off Amazon for $230 last year. It replaced a Konica Minolta color laser I'd had for several years that ran out of toner (that one was $120 IIRC). I didn't have to replace it, but I really wanted an AirPrint printer. I also had to be a be choosy since I wanted something that would fit in the IKEA printer stand I've had for about 10 years.

Sure toner costs about double what ink does, but with the very occasional printing I do it's actually much cheaper since I don't have to replace the ink or print heads from disuse whenever I need to print something. The laser printer is always ready and will go years on the same toner cartridges.

Forget black & white. Having a color laser at home is one of the best computer purchases I've made. I had a cheap Canon USB Scanner in the closet for the once or twice a year I need that function.
